Australia's country wide accredited 11379NAT course in initial response to a mental health crisis exists for precisely this void between common task and an individual in acute distress.

I have trained teams across health, protection, hospitality, transport, education and learning, and city government. The people who profit most from mental health training are rarely psychological wellness specialists. They are the initial faces someone in crisis sees. When the very first 15 mins go well, safe end results end up being possible. When those mins go severely, danger multiplies. The 11379NAT mental health course provides non-clinicians a common language and a lawful, functional method to act.

What 11379NAT in fact is

The 11379NAT course in initial response to a mental health crisis is a device of proficiency supplied via nationally accredited training. It is focused, not a wide wellness program. You find out to identify signs of situation, evaluate immediate danger, offer first aid for mental health with organized discussion and safety preparation, and transition like scientific or emergency situation solutions. Companies line up content to ASQA accredited courses standards, which implies regular analysis, instructor certifications, and top quality assurance.

Unlike longer credentials in counselling or community services, this is not about treatment. It is about instant feedback, stabilisation, and referral. Envision it as the mental health equivalent of a first aid course. You are not setting bones or suggesting medication. You maintain the air passage open, you quit the bleeding, you hand over cleanly. With mental wellness, that converts to de-escalation, threat checks, supportive limits, and clear referrals.

Who needs this training and why

If you work where the public or susceptible customers exist, you encounter mental health situations. Safety and security in retail and transport hallways, venue managers, lodging and sanctuary teams, council customer support, collection staff, trainee support, human resources and WHS leads, peer support police officers, and managers in shift-based environments all see crisis mental health events. Scientific personnel and initial responders gain worth too, but the training course beams with individuals whose job had not been constructed around psychological triage.

Managers often ask if mental health training threats overreach. It is a fair concern. The appropriate training collections boundaries. You are instructed to perform within your role and your lawful authority. That indicates you learn what you can do, what you should refrain from doing, and just how to move duty to the best clinician or service at the correct time. Instead of unpredictability, team get a scaffolded approach.

An instance from a transportation hub: a guest remains on a platform edge, sobbing and murmuring that absolutely nothing issues. The supervisor with 11379NAT training will approach in a way that minimizes threat cues, sit or stand at an angle, determine themselves, use a calm voice, ask consent to talk, and swiftly check for instant risk. They will certainly make a mild, straight questions concerning self-destruction threat rather than circling it. If danger is present, they maintain monitoring, remove access to dangerous methods where possible, and ask for emergency situation solutions using an exercised handover. They document, debrief, and follow policy. The guest is treated with regard, not handled like a problem.

What counts as a psychological health and wellness crisis

People picture a narrow array: yelling in public, hallucinations, or significant self-harm. Dilemmas take several forms. The course in initial response to a mental health crisis makes clear crucial groups so frontline choices match risk.

Suicidal ideation and actions rest at the top of the checklist. There is additionally extreme panic where an individual thinks they are dying, acute distress after a traumatic event, psychosis with disorganised or paranoid thinking, extreme agitation that can rise to violence toward self or others, and substance-affected frame of minds that enhance risk. Withdrawal can be a dilemma also; the peaceful person who stops connecting and isolates in a washroom delay is often missed.

Not every situation looks like a textbook. People mask distress for cultural reasons, worry of stigma, or previous experiences with authority. A person may reject aid because they stress over being sectioned, shedding safekeeping, or shedding a job. The skill is to maintain choices open while maintaining safety.

What 11379NAT commonly covers

Providers vary, yet the core competencies cluster into a few locations. Initially, recognition of situation signs and a fast main danger scan. Second, communication strategies that lower stimulation and construct count on. Third, organized security actions that fit law and policy. Fourth, referral, paperwork, and handover. Lastly, self-care and team debrief to prevent cumulative stress injuries amongst staff.

In ordinary terms, the 11379nat training course teaches first aid for mental health. That includes inquiring about suicide straight, not with euphemisms. It consists of exactly how to provide choices that promote firm without making assurances you can not maintain. It includes exactly how to deal with interpreters, just how to change for neurodiversity or cognitive problems, and exactly how to spot medical warnings like chest pain, confusion, or head injury that need instant healthcare. It includes onlooker monitoring, so the scene continues to be exclusive and safe.

Assessment is usually practical: situations, role play, and a knowledge check. Great assessors create scenarios that feel actual. I have actually seen efficient training where the "client" presents as a teen at a youth facility threatening to smash a phone if anybody calls authorities, and one more where a silent, nicely dressed accountant states he is "done" and attempts to turn over possessions. Graduates remember those moments months later because the learning sticks when your heart price rises in a safe room.

The core skills that transform outcomes

Trainees commonly expect scripts. What works better is a small collection of versatile steps that you can get in touch with under pressure.

Scene analysis. Before you speak, you check. Exist weapons, website traffic, heights, crowds, or medical risks? Where are the leaves and that else requires to move? Are you alone or do you have cover? Safety is self-respect for all included. Never ever shame an individual by panicing, yet do not disregard hazard.

Human contact. Present yourself with your function. Ask for their name, and if it is alright to rest or stand close-by. People in situation notice selections. A tiny choice like "Would you such as to speak below or around the bend where it's quieter?" restores some control.

Plain inquiries about suicide and self-harm. Training gets rid of the anxiety around asking straight. It is more secure to say, "Sometimes when people feel like this, they consider ending their life. Has that been on your mind?" than to hope you do not wake the idea. The proof is clear: asking does not dental implant the idea. It reduces danger by emerging it.

De-escalation language. Short sentences. Tranquil speed. Deal time instead of pressure. Show back the emotion you observe. Stay clear of arguing web content of delusions or ideas. Concentrate on safety and security and support, not being right. Do not require eye contact. Do not crowd. Avoid unexpected touch.

Boundaries and process. If threat looms, you intensify. That might include calling 000, activating interior emergency situation action, or utilizing agreed code expressions to summon safety. The training will certainly give you a framework for handover: what you observed, what was stated, what activities you took, any kind of ways existing, any third parties entailed, and any triggers that got worse or boosted things.

None of this transforms you right into a clinician. It transforms you right into a trustworthy bridge.

A realistic consider edge cases

No training removes ambiguity. A person may refute suicidal thoughts convincingly yet hold intent. Another may confess ideas and plan however reject aid. The law balances freedom and safety and security, and that equilibrium changes with context and territory. The training course briefs you on the limitations of your authority and how to intensify to those with lawful powers when necessary.

Family and buddies can aid or hinder. A partner might arrive mad and tell the individual to "draw it together," enhancing embarassment. A sober good friend may be a safety element. The ability is to use security info while safeguarding personal privacy and reducing harm. In many cases, you need to separate the person from an agitating buddy briefly, with consent.

Intoxication complicates every little thing. You must think a greater injury limit and a lower insight degree. Physical restraint is a last option due to the fact that it increases risk for air passage compromise and injury. Training consists of more secure positioning, interaction with groups, and timing referral to emergency situation healthcare when intoxication is heavy.

Language and culture issue. Some neighborhoods stay clear of words self-destruction for spiritual factors. Collaborate with interpreters where feasible, but maintain concerns easy and direct. In Indigenous and Torres Strait Islander contexts, kinship frameworks and neighborhood methods can alter that ought to be gotten in touch with and just how. Good providers bring culturally secure web content into the 11379NAT mental health course, not screw it on.

Policy positioning and documentation

Training without plan creates friction. Prior to you roll out a first aid for mental health course, map your internal treatments for event reaction, personal privacy, record keeping, and debriefing. Guarantee the training course language matches your types and rise codes. If your emergency situation phone call tree assumes protection participates in prior to a manager, the training situations must show that.

Documentation habits determine whether discovering survives a hard day. A clean occurrence record that records observed habits, reported ideas, and activities taken is defensible and beneficial for handover. Avoid labels, stay with truths, and consist of direct quotes where pertinent. Providers must instruct paperwork as a sensible skill, not an afterthought.
